Security Training Specialist

Posted 2 days ago

This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in New Mexico.

📋 Description

• Assist in the creation, development, revision, and implementation of security training curricula, lesson plans, instructor guides, and associated materials.

• Schedule and coordinate training sessions across various locations and time zones.

• Maintain yearly training calendars while coordinating instructors, facilities, ranges, equipment, and logistics.

• Deliver both in-person and remote training sessions focusing on firearms proficiency, defensive tactics, verbal de-escalation, and report writing.

• Support the certification and recertification processes.

• Conduct practical exercises, scenario-based training, tabletop exercises, and performance evaluations.

• Keep centralized training documentation, licenses, certifications, schedules, and reports organized.

• Maintain precise records for over 110 security and weapons licenses, 26 state licenses, certifications, schedules, and reports.

• Develop and implement document templates, style guides, and version-control protocols.

• Ensure that training records are audit-ready and comply with client, regulatory, and quality-assurance standards.

• Arrange travel and monitor training expenditures and resource utilization within approved budgets.

• Evaluate training effectiveness through site audits and perform compliance audits.

• Act as a liaison between program management and site security teams.

• Identify training gaps and propose corrective actions.

• Provide on-site support during new site mobilizations, contract transitions, and regional training events.
